Adhesive strapping tapes like EAB, zinc oxide tape and kinesiology tape need to stick securely to be effective. Obviously, tape that peels off easily is no use.

Clean the area to be taped

Surface dirt and the natural oily secretions of your skin will interfere with the adhesion of the tape. Therefore the first step to achieving good stick is to properly clean the area to which you will apply the tape.

Trim Back The Hair

If the area you need to tape is very hairy, you’ll have two problems. Firstly, the hair will prevent full contact with the skin and thus weaken the adhesion. Secondly, the tape will be painful to remove later.

Use An UnderWrap

Underwrap is a thin foam that you can wrap around the area prior to taping. It provides an excellent surface to stick to. Generally, the tape adheres immediately and permanently to the underwrap.

Use A Pre-taping Spray

Pre-taping sprays are applied to the skin and coat it in a thin, slightly adhesive film that provides a good surface for the tape. The film also has waterproof properties, which can help maintain adhesion if you sweat.
